Abstract
The utility model discloses a kind of buffer units of stamping die, the stamping die includes upper die and lower die, the lower end of the upper mold is equipped with lead, the lead is equipped with four and respectively positioned at four angle of the lower end of the upper mold, the periphery of the lead is equipped with the first spring, the upper end of the lower die set there are four with lead cooperation pilot hole, buffer unit is equipped between the pilot hole and the lead, the buffer unit includes fixing end and elastic buffer end, the fixing end is fixing end cushion pad, the elastic buffer end includes second spring and elastic tip cushion pad, the elastic tip cushion pad is fixedly connected with the second spring.The utility model provides a kind of buffer unit of stamping die, simple in structure, and design is reasonable, can effectively slow down vibrations, extend the service life of stamping die.

Technical field
The utility model is related to hardware processing machinery fields, are specifically a kind of buffer unit of stamping die.
Background technology
Stamping parts generally realizes that stamping die generally comprises upper die and lower die, to be punched by stamping die cold stamping
Component is positioned in lower die, upper mold downlink under the action of forcing press, when to be punched on the workpiece and lower die in upper mold
After workpiece effect, workpiece stress to be punched deforms, and then as required Auto-body Panel.On the upper surface of lower die usually
Work limited block is set, will be in contact with work limited block during upper mold downlink, and then realize the sports limiting of upper mold.On however,
Mould and work limited block contacts pier dead, the two rigid contact, since the pressure of forcing press output is larger, causes upper mold and work limit
Active force between the block of position is larger, and upper die and lower die are susceptible to damage.And how to realize between upper mold and work limited block
Buffering, while reduce the cost of stamping die, it has also become those skilled in the art's technical barrier urgently to be resolved hurrily.

Embodiment:A kind of buffer unit of stamping die, as shown in Figure 1, the stamping die includes upper mold 1 and lower die
2, the lower end of the upper mold is equipped with lead 3, and the lead is equipped with four and respectively positioned at four of the lower end of the upper mold
Angle, the periphery of the lead are equipped with the first spring 4, and first spring is fixedly connected with the upper mold;The lower die it is upper
End is set there are four the pilot hole 5 with lead cooperation, and buffer unit is equipped between the pilot hole and the lead, described slow
Flushing device includes fixing end and elastic buffer end, and the fixing end is fixing end cushion pad 6, and the elastic buffer end includes second
Spring 7 and elastic tip cushion pad 8, the elastic tip cushion pad are fixedly connected with the second spring.
One of preferred embodiment of the utility model, the fixing end cushion pad are arranged under the lead
End, the elastic buffer end are arranged in the pilot hole, and the elastic tip cushion pad is located at the top of the second spring, described
The upper end of second spring is fixedly connected with the elastic tip cushion pad and lower end is fixedly connected with the bottom of the pilot hole, such as schemes
Shown in 1.
The two of the preferred embodiment of the utility model, the fixing end cushion pad is arranged on the pilot hole
Bottom, the elastic buffer end are arranged on the lower end of the lead, and the elastic tip cushion pad is located under the second spring
Side, the upper end of the second spring is fixedly connected with the lead and lower end is fixedly connected with the elastic tip cushion pad.
One of preferred embodiment of the utility model, the fixing end cushion pad be hemispherical cushion pad, institute
It is the groove-like cushion pad that can accommodate hemispherical cushion pad to state elastic tip cushion pad, as shown in Figure 1.
The two of the preferred embodiment of the utility model, the fixing end cushion pad are the buffering that section is rectangle
Pad, the elastic tip cushion pad are the groove cushion pad that can accommodate rectangle cushion pad.
The fixing end cushion pad is rubber pad.
The elastic tip cushion pad is rubber pad.
The length of first spring is less than the length of the lead.
